BENTLEY CONTINENTAL Common

As of 2026 Q1, 17,080 BENTLEY CONTINENTALs remain registered in the UK — still a familiar sight on today's roads. Numbers are at their highest recorded level since the model first appeared in our data in 2014 Q3. Unusually, the numbers are actually rising — up 360 (2.2%) over the past year, as imports and barn-finds rejoin the register faster than cars leave it.

About the CONTINENTAL

The Bentley Continental GT is a grand touring car manufactured and marketed by the British company Bentley Motors since 2003. The Continental GT is offered as a two-door coupé or convertible, with four seats. It was the first new Bentley released after the company's acquisition by Volkswagen AG in 1998, and the first Bentley to employ mass production manufacturing techniques. It was later joined by the Bentley Continental Flying Spur, a four-door saloon car variant.

BENTLEY CONTINENTAL — questions & answers

How many BENTLEY CONTINENTAL are left in the UK?

As of 2026 Q1, 17,080 BENTLEY CONTINENTAL were still registered in the UK — 13,378 licensed and on the road, plus 3,702 declared SORN (off-road). The figures come from official DVLA vehicle licensing data.

Is the BENTLEY CONTINENTAL rare?

The BENTLEY CONTINENTAL is common, with 17,080 still on the road, making it rarer than 12% of the 2,429 UK car models we track.

Is the BENTLEY CONTINENTAL increasing or decreasing?

Over the last year the number of BENTLEY CONTINENTAL on UK roads rose by 360 (2.2%).

What fuel do most BENTLEY CONTINENTAL use?

Most BENTLEY CONTINENTAL run on petrol — about 95% of those still registered, with the rest split across plug-in hybrid, other, hybrid, electric, diesel.

When did the BENTLEY CONTINENTAL peak?

The BENTLEY CONTINENTAL peaked at 17,080 registered in 2026 Q1, and was first recorded in the data in 2014 Q3.
